However, your assumption about the nature of Turkey is slightly off. When the modern Republic of Turkey was founded shortly after the end of World War I, the constitution which is still in used or which has inspired the present constitution advocated for principles of secularism in government, education, and the judiciary. Ataturk was a bit of a dictator, but his reforms boosted literary in the country from about 10% to almost universal literacy today. He also briefly outlawed hijab and other religious dress in courts.
When I was in Turkey during the Gezi Park protests, I talked to a lot of people. The Turkish military is not sworn to defend the PM and president but is sworn (or was, before Erdogan changed it) to defend the Turkish constitution and uphold its secular values.
The Turkish military has a history of coups when they feel the government is becoming too authoritarian or theocratic.
